What Are Electrical Engineering Services?

Electrical engineering services involve the design, development, installation, testing, and maintenance of electrical systems used in power generation, transmission, and distribution.


These services typically include:

  • Power system studies and design

  • Substation engineering and layout planning

  • Electrical equipment installation

  • Protection and control system design

  • Testing and commissioning services

  • Operation and maintenance (O&M) support


All services must comply with UK standards such as BS 7671, UK Grid Code, and Health & Safety regulations.


Importance of Electrical Engineering in the UK


Reliable Power Infrastructure

Electrical engineering ensures consistent and uninterrupted power supply for industries and communities.


Renewable Energy Integration

Wind, solar, and battery storage projects require advanced engineering for safe grid connection.


Industrial and Commercial Growth

Manufacturing plants, data centres, and commercial facilities depend on efficient electrical systems.


Safety and Compliance

Engineering ensures systems operate safely and meet all regulatory requirements.

Challenges in UK Electrical Engineering Projects


Electrical engineering projects in the UK often face:

  • Ageing infrastructure

  • Increasing renewable integration

  • Strict regulatory requirements

  • High energy demand

  • Space constraints in urban areas


Expert engineering solutions help overcome these challenges through advanced design and system analysis.
